THE WOODLANDS, Texas – The Woodlands LearningRx will join forces with The Woodlands Children’s Museum to celebrate one of the world’s greatest minds, physicist Albert Einstein.

Einstein’s Birthday Party will be held at The Woodlands Children’s Museum, located at 4775 W. Panther Creek Drive, Suite 280, in The Woodlands, 77381.

The event is scheduled for 10:30 a.m. to 12:30 p.m. on Saturday, March 14. Children attending are invited to play an Einstein trivia game and participate in an Einstein-related art project, especially designed for the day by The Woodlands LearningRx.

“The Children’s Museum is the perfect spot to celebrate Einstein’s birthday,” Kim Bellini, owner and director of The Woodlands LearningRx, said. “We look forward to working together every year to celebrate this fun day.”

This will be the fifth year LearningRx and the Museum have partnered for the Einstein event.

“Both the The Woodlands Children’s Museum and The Woodlands LearningRx are dedicated to creating opportunities that educate and empower young minds,” Angela Colton, executive director of The Woodlands Children’s Museum, said. “We’re looking forward to another great event this year.”

Bellini said she hopes learning about Einstein will inspire children to overcome challenges and realize their potential.

“Most people don’t realize that Einstein struggled with learning difficulties,” she said. “It’s important to make children aware that everyone is intelligent, even if they learn at their own pace and in their own way.”
